adjoint() const | SiteOperatorQ< Symmetry, MatrixType_ > | |
base typedef | SiteOperatorQ< Symmetry, MatrixType_ > | private |
basis() |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
basis() const |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
basis_ | SiteOperatorQ< Symmetry, MatrixType_ > | private |
cast() const |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
data() |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
data() const |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
data_ | SiteOperatorQ< Symmetry, MatrixType_ > | private |
diagonalize(const std::vector< qType > &blocks={}, Eigen::DecompositionOptions opt=Eigen::DecompositionOptions::EigenvaluesOnly) const | SiteOperatorQ< Symmetry, MatrixType_ > | |
hermitian_conj() const | SiteOperatorQ< Symmetry, MatrixType_ > | |
Index typedef | SiteOperatorQ< Symmetry, MatrixType_ > | private |
label() |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
label() const |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
label_ | SiteOperatorQ< Symmetry, MatrixType_ > | private |
MatrixType typedef | SiteOperatorQ< Symmetry, MatrixType_ > | |
norm() const | SiteOperatorQ< Symmetry, MatrixType_ > | |
operator()(const qType &bra, const qType &ket) const | SiteOperatorQ< Symmetry, MatrixType_ > | |
operator()(const qType &bra, const qType &ket) | SiteOperatorQ< Symmetry, MatrixType_ > | |
operator()(const std::string &bra, const std::string &ket) const | SiteOperatorQ< Symmetry, MatrixType_ > | |
operator()(const std::string &bra, const std::string &ket) | SiteOperatorQ< Symmetry, MatrixType_ > | |
operator+=(const SiteOperatorQ< Symmetry, MatrixType_ > &Op) | SiteOperatorQ< Symmetry, MatrixType_ > | |
operator-=(const SiteOperatorQ< Symmetry, MatrixType_ > &Op) | SiteOperatorQ< Symmetry, MatrixType_ > | |
outerprod(const SiteOperatorQ< Symmetry, MatrixType_ > &O1, const SiteOperatorQ< Symmetry, MatrixType_ > &O2, const qType &target) | SiteOperatorQ< Symmetry, MatrixType_ > | static |
outerprod(const SiteOperatorQ< Symmetry, MatrixType_ > &O1, const SiteOperatorQ< Symmetry, MatrixType_ > &O2) | SiteOperatorQ< Symmetry, MatrixType_ > | inlinestatic |
plain() const | SiteOperatorQ< Symmetry, MatrixType_ > | |
print(bool PRINT_BASIS=false) const | SiteOperatorQ< Symmetry, MatrixType_ > | |
prod(const SiteOperatorQ< Symmetry, MatrixType_ > &O1, const SiteOperatorQ< Symmetry, MatrixType_ > &O2, const qType &target) | SiteOperatorQ< Symmetry, MatrixType_ > | static |
Q() |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
Q() const |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
Q_ | SiteOperatorQ< Symmetry, MatrixType_ > | private |
qType typedef | SiteOperatorQ< Symmetry, MatrixType_ > | |
Scalar typedef | SiteOperatorQ< Symmetry, MatrixType_ > | |
setIdentity() | SiteOperatorQ< Symmetry, MatrixType_ > | |
setRandom() | SiteOperatorQ< Symmetry, MatrixType_ > | |
setZero() | SiteOperatorQ< Symmetry, MatrixType_ > | |
SiteOperatorQ() |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
SiteOperatorQ(const qType &Q_in, const Qbasis< Symmetry > &basis_in, std::string label_in="") | SiteOperatorQ< Symmetry, MatrixType_ > | inline |
SiteOperatorQ(const qType &Q_in, const Qbasis< Symmetry > &basis_in, const base &data_in) | SiteOperatorQ< Symmetry, MatrixType_ > | inline |